REV. KEVIN HORRIGAN
Prior to his retirement in 2015, Kevin’s 45-year career in ministry included two long pastorates – 21 years in Ashtabula and 15 years in Urbana. In addition to his work at the local church, Kevin has been active in presbytery life and outreach, participating in hospice and camping ministries.
Kevin holds degrees from Kenyon College (A.B.) and Princeton Theological Seminary (MDiv.). He was ordained in 1976.
Ohio born and raised, Kevin is married to Christiana Bruun Horrigan (also a graduate of Princeton Theological Seminary [MACEF]) whose spent a career in not-for-profit administration. They are the parents of two daughters (each of whom was an accomplished ballet dancer), and three grandchildren (two in Mansfield and one the in metropolitan Washington DC area.) Frequently on Sundays, Kevin, in addition to any leadership role in worship, can be seen in the tenor section of the choir. He is an accomplished singer and actor in addition to being proficient is several languages.
